Dunfermline 3 – 0 St Mirren

A hopeful Saints side had its dreams shattered with a royal thumping at the hands Dunfermline  In addition to the three goals, two Saints players were sent off. With 6826 spectators, long queues delayed the match by 15 minutes.  Although Reilly had a decent chance two minutes in, the ball was played past the post. A subsequent free kick at the 5 minute mark bounced off the wall.  In the 20th minute Declan McManus opened the scoring for the hosts 1-0 Dunfermline

In the 37th minute there was a big chance as Reilly cut the ball back into the box, but Stelios was unable to move ahead of the Dunfermline player.  Just ahead of the halftime whistle, Dunfermline expanded the lead to 2-0, with a superb finish by David Hopkirk from the edge of the box.

To overcome the 2-0 deficit Saints needed a big second half.  John Sutton was in for Stelios after the break.  Saints pressed for the first five minutes, but it was Dunfermline that increased their lead to 3-0 in the 56th minute with a goal from Callum Morris.  A few corners and opportunities for both sides, which left St. Mirren fruitless.  Ross Stewart took to the pitch 75th minute for Reilly.  Then four minutes later when Josh Todd replaced Cammy Smith.

The final three minutes turned into a disaster when Adam Eckersley received a straight Red Card and Gregor Buchanan his second yellow.   Final score 3-0 Dunfermline.

The Saints will have to regroup after this match and come back stronger than before.
